Vehicle hits jeep and flees on route 19 exit, Lewis County WV
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A blue and black jeep was struck by a gold-colored vehicle near Exit 91 on I-79 south. The gold vehicle fled the scene toward west Route 19. Vehicle damage was reported and responders have closed lanes to manage the situation.
